Unless the context clearly requires otherwise, the definitions in this section apply throughout this chapter.
(1) “Agricultural lender” means a Washington corporation incorporated under Title 23B or 24 RCW and qualified as such under this chapter and the jurisdiction of the federal government agency sponsoring the loan guaranty program.
(2) “Director” means the director of financial institutions.
(3) “Loan guaranty program” means the farmers home administration loan guaranty program, or any other government program for which the agricultural lender is eligible and which has as its function the provision, facilitation, or financing of agricultural business operations.
